Yes, Insignia Financial has historically paid two fully franked — mostly recently, partly franked — shareholder dividends a year.
-
Insignia Financial generally pays its shareholder dividends in March and September.
-
Yes, Insignia Financial offers a dividend reinvestment plan allowing eligible shareholders to elect to reinvest part or all of their dividends into additional Insignia Financial shares.
-
Insignia Financial listed on the ASX on 5 December 2003.

About Insignia Financial
Insignia Financial (formerly IOOF) is an Australian financial services company founded in 1846 as a friendly society. The company provides wealth-management advice and products via a multibranded strategy, and has a vertically integrated business model.
The Insignia Financial group is made up of a number of brands providing financial advice, superannuation, investment, and estate and trustee services. Its financial advisor network covers salaried, self-employed, and self-licenced channels, providing asset management products and services to individuals as well as high net worth clients.
Insignia also owns finance dealer groups that provide compliance and other administrative services to financial planners operating under the dealer group's licence. The company also offers platform products, which generate fees mainly from superannuation and non-superannuation investments accessed via its platforms.
